General description
Enoxaparin Sodium is the sodium salt of a depolymerized heparin. It consists of a complex set of oligosaccharides that have not yet been completely characterized. Most of the components have a 4-enopyranose uronate structure at the nonreducing end of their chain. About 20% of the materials contain a 1,6-anhydro derivative on the reducing end of the chain, the range being between 15% and 25%. Application
Enoxaparin sodium USP reference standard is used to prepare standard solutions for the identification of enoxaparin sodium using specific assays as described in the USP monographs. Further information is available in monograph, Enoxaparin Sodium, USP43-NF38 – 1623 of USP.
